|  | In the XV century, these surroundings served as a refuge from the continuous attacks by the pirates. It had also been in this century when in Rabat arrived all the religious orders, which are still here nowadays.
With the arrival of the Order of St. John, Rabat gained its importance for the fact that it was situated so close to Mdina, for its connection with St. Paul's Grotto, for the Convent Schools and for the fruitful agriculture which was beneficial to the surrounding areas.
The French Domination, which occurred in 1798, was strongly opposed for the defence of human rights, for the historical and religious patrimony, under the guidance of the hero, the Notary Emanuele Vitale. |
